Why these movies?
The story pattern: The narrative pattern follows a protagonist or team as they attempt to outsmart and outrun a pervasive technological antagonist. The threat is often abstract (like an AI) or a physical doomsday device, creating a sense of paranoia and helplessness. The plot is typically a globetrotting chase with high-tech espionage, where alliances are uncertain and the enemy can predict their every move, forcing improvisation and sacrifice.
Why they belong together: These films are grouped together because they share a core theme of battling a technologically superior, existential threat. They create a specific form of modern tension rooted in anxieties about losing control to our own creations, paired with the relentless pace and high intensity of a global espionage mission.
